Chula Seafood Tenant Improvement Project: Architectural and Design Highlights

Introduction: The Chula Seafood Tenant Improvement project, completed in 2022, showcases a modern and functional design within the Greyhawk area at Thompson Peak and Hayden. This 3,800-square-foot space was meticulously crafted to reflect Chula Seafood’s brand ethos while providing a vibrant and efficient environment for both customers and staff.

Architectural Design: The architectural design of Chula Seafood focuses on creating a bright, open, and welcoming space that mirrors the freshness of its seafood offerings. Key elements include:

Open Layout: The open floor plan enhances the sense of space and allows for easy flow between different areas of the restaurant, including the dining area, seafood counter, and kitchen.

Natural Light: Large windows and strategically placed skylights flood the space with natural light, creating a bright and airy atmosphere that highlights the interior’s clean lines and modern finishes.

Sustainable Materials: The use of sustainable and eco-friendly materials not only aligns with Chula Seafood’s commitment to the environment but also adds a contemporary aesthetic to the space.

Interior Design: The interior design emphasizes a coastal theme, reflecting the seafood focus while providing a comfortable and inviting dining experience. Highlights include:

Coastal Décor: Nautical elements and coastal-inspired décor, including marine colors, wooden accents, and sea-themed artwork, create a relaxed and beachy vibe.

Comfortable Seating: A mix of booth seating, communal tables, and individual tables caters to different group sizes and dining preferences, enhancing the overall versatility of the space.

Functional Enhancements:

Advanced Kitchen Equipment: The kitchen is equipped with high-performance appliances designed to handle the unique requirements of a seafood restaurant, ensuring efficiency and quality in food preparation.

Modern HVAC System: A state-of-the-art HVAC system maintains optimal air quality and temperature control, providing a comfortable environment for both diners and staff.

Energy-Efficient Lighting: LED lighting solutions are used throughout the space, minimizing energy consumption while providing excellent illumination.

Functional Layout: The interior is designed with a clear division of spaces, including a casual dining area, a take-out counter, and a retail section for fresh seafood, ensuring efficient operation and a seamless customer experience.
